So today I downloaded Rook and the UST for Rolling Girl, determined to finally do something on UTAU. So I open UTAU and open up the UST and everything's going good, but when I choose which VB I want to use it pops up with the error message I've attached. I don't know what it means. I also have Ritsu Kire and tried his VB and got the same error. When I open up Ritsu and Rook's respective folders there's just a very long list of nonsensical gibberish for the file names. I'm frustrated to the point of just giving up on UTAU. Someone, anyone, please help me

I used to have this problem when I was starting out in UTAU.

You need to change your computer locale / format to Japanese, because that gibberish means your computer can't support hiragana (which is what both Rook and Ritsu's voicebanks are encoded in). I don't know what kind of computer you're using, but once you've changed your locale, you should redownload both voicebanks, since their .zip / .rar file is corrupted with that gibberish.

Well, as Purin said, you have to redownload him. When changing locale, you have to make sure to do two things:
1) Uninstall and reinstall UTAU
2) Redownload all hiragana banks
And maybe any USTs and plugins that didn't work/were "gibberish" (techinically called mojibake).
That should solve it.

Okay the error though
The error just means that you don't have the resampler specified-- there should be, under the "OK" button, two fields. One should say ツール1(wavtool), and then an input field, and the other ツール2(resample). The text in resample should be red, if you're getting this error.
In the very bottom right there should be a long button that says "ツールを初 *some other kana*", press that. It will change the red text to "resampler.exe" in black.
That should fix the pop up error.

Just to be safe, switch your locale (keep in mind JP keyboard and JP locale are entirely different! There's almost no detectable difference in JP locale compared to EN locale except JP programs are in Japanese rather than Mojibake), and reinstall the latest UTAU.

But otherwise it should work now. Maybe grab a romaji voice bank that you like to test with just in case?
